As nouns, blood group is a hypernym of group O; that is, blood group is a word with a broader meaning than group O:
  • group O: the blood group whose red cells carry neither the A nor B antigens
  • blood group: human blood cells (usually just the red blood cells) that have the same antigens
Other hypernyms of group O include blood type.
